Dean and Deon Barnard, farmers from the Oppie Plaas Boerdery in George, , have grown the world’s heaviest plum, weighing a staggering 464.15 g. This achievement, which has earned them a place in the Guinness World Records, surpasses the previous record by over 100 g, a plum of 354.57 g grown in Japan in 2021. […]

Established in 1953, the Outeniqua Research Farm is located southwest of George in the Eden District and covers approximately 300 hectares with varied irrigation setups. As it celebrates its 70th anniversary, the farm not only supports a significant Jersey dairy herd but also hosts a range of other departmental programs, including education, veterinary services, and […]

Last week, 7 February, a new outbreak of African Swine Fever (ASF) was confirmed in pigs of small farmers on the outskirts of Groeneweide Park, George. This is the fourth outbreak of this disease in the Garden Route area since 2022. Previously there had been outbreaks in KwaNonqaba and Mossel Bay in 2022 and 2023 […]
